This can happen due to a corrupt FTF file, a poor USB connection, or incompatible firmware. Re-download the firmware from a reputable source, try a different USB port (preferably a USB 2.0 port on the back of your PC), or use a different USB cable. Also, ensure you have the correct firmware for the H3113 model.
